本篇目录:
react,angular,vue.js学谁好
Vue.js 自身不是一个全能框架——它只聚焦于视图层。因此它非常容易学习,非常容易与其它库或已有项目整合。另一方面,在与相关工具和支持库一起使用时,Vue.js 也能完美地驱动复杂的单页应用。Vue.js 的 API 是参考了AngularJS、KnockoutJS、Ractive.js、Rivets.js。
vue: 比angular轻量的框架,跟angular非常像,有官方中文文档,组件化比较复杂,需要专门学习webpack打包,vue-loader的使用。
它也支持 Vue,但 Angular 支持更成熟。 Angular 是著名的 MEAN 堆栈的一部分,它将 Angular 与 MongoDB、ExpressJS 和 NodeJS 相结合。与 MERN 堆栈类似,它的前端和后端都完全依赖 JavaScript。 Angular、React 和 Vue 都可用于开发渐进式 Web 应用程序,也称为 PWA。
React,facebook出品,正式版推出是在2013年,比angular晚了4年,但得益于其创新式的VirtualDOM,性能上碾压angularJS,一经推出,火的一塌糊涂。 特点很多,VirtualDOM、JSX、Diff算法等,支持ES6语法,采用函数式编程,门槛稍高,但也更灵活,能让开发具有更多可能性。
关于 Vue.js ,指的是0+,关于Angular,指的是0~0Vue vue在国内很火,很多大大小小的公司开发前端应用都在使用它。因为作者尤雨溪同志在设计之初就将vue设定为简单易学,快速上手,学习曲线平缓。所以深受广大前端开发者的喜爱。
Vue:是渐进式的框架,学习曲线相对来说平稳,而且文档非常的详细。这也是在火爆的原因,最佳实践我们都可以知道的清清楚楚的。Vue的的文档真的是非常的详细,而且是中文文档,可能对自学的同学更友好。React:学习曲线相对来说陡峭一些,但是比Angluar要平稳。没有什么最佳时间,一种方案有多种解决办法。
想学vue.js框架,需要具备哪些知识基础
1、学vue框架之前,那么对JavaScript和HTML,CSS都要有一定的了解,甚至可以说都要会才行。不然学VUE的时候会很吃力,因为大部分都是Javascipt相关的知识点。
2、js学到会写页面,写过jQuery,就可以转vue。 Vue的核心库只关注图层,响应式数据绑定和组件化开发是其两大特点。 响应式数据绑定指的是vue.js会自动对页面中的某些数据的变化做出响应.(v-model指令可以实现数据的双向绑定)。
3、应该说学习前段,需要一些nodejs基础。因为现在得前端技术都离不开使用npm安装包来去管理编译流程。npm是nodejs的包管理工具。另外vuejs脚手架等周边的工具也是需要npm包来操作的。所以,做前端,必须要了解nodejs,重点是npm的安装、使用。
谁有Vue.js实战,求分享教材的网盘资源呗~
https://pan.baidu.com/s/1CkiBeVrEgKnDo1PK7YF2AQ?pwd=1234 《Vue.js实战》是2017年清华大学出版社出版的图书,作者是梁灏。本书以Vue.js 2为基础,以项目实战的方式来引导读者渐进式学习Vue.js。本书分为基础篇、进阶篇和实战篇三部分。
Vue.js从入门到项目实战百度网盘在线观看资源,免费分享给您:https://pan.baidu.com/s/1jzPcbTrwO43oCUfrjf5yZw 提取码:1234 本书从Vue框架的基础语法讲起,逐步深入Vue进阶实战,并在最后配合项目实战案例,重点演示了Vue在项目开发中的一些应用。
对于想要深入理解Vue.js的初学者来说,这里有三个精心挑选的实战项目,让你在实践中逐步提升技能:/ Vue2 To-Do List/ 作为入门级的起点,这个项目特别适合刚接触Vue的你。它不仅包含了慕课网的教程视频,我还在代码中添加了详尽的注释,确保每一步都能清晰理解。
Vue的官方是不建议直接操作DOM的,Vue的用途在于视图和数据的绑定。如果通过JQuery直接操作DOM的话,势必会造成视图数据和模型数据的不匹配,这样Vue就失去它存在的意义了。JQuery和VueJS合理使用并不会造成冲突,因为他们的侧重点不同,VueJS侧重数据绑定和视图组件,JQuery侧重异步请求和动画效果。
Vue.js(读音 /vju/, 类似于 view ) 是一套构建用户界面的 渐进式框架 。与其他重量级框架不同的是Vue 的核心库只关注视图层。 Vue.js 的目标是通过尽可能简单的 API 实现 响应的数据绑定 和 组合的视图组件 。
到此,以上就是小编对于vue 推荐书籍的问题就介绍到这了,希望介绍的几点解答对大家有用,有任何问题和不懂的,欢迎各位老师在评论区讨论,给我留言。